How much does it cost to rent an apartment in University Place?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| University Place Studio Apartments | $1,473 | $1,000 | $1,725 |
| University Place 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,716 | $1,019 | $3,135 |
| University Place 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,064 | $1,325 | $3,480 |
| University Place 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,478 | $1,525 | $3,597 |
| University Place 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,088 | $2,088 | $2,088 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om University Place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in University Place with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in University Place is at Westside Estates listed at $1,351.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om University Place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in University Place is $2,064.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om University Place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in University Place is a 1,500 square feet unit starting from $1,830 at Miramar Apartments.
What is the average size for University Place 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in University Place is currently 1,103 sq ft.
